The Ministry of Health announces that today, December 10 2021:
- No deaths of patients with a final cause of death were recorded COVID-19, and therefore the total number of deaths remains 607.
- 138 patients COVID-19 of which 47 are in serious condition. 78.25% of patients do not have a history of vaccination.
- 5 post-COVID patients who have ceased to be infectious (declassified cases), continue to be treated intubated in a serious condition due to COVID in an Intensive Care Unit.
- A total of 93,840 disease detection tests have been performed with the molecular method (PCR) and the antigen rapid test method.
- 662 (positivity rate: 0.71% new cases of the disease COVID-19 detected by molecular tests (PCR) and antigen rapid test (antigen rapid test), raising the total number of cases in 140,030.
The current results are detailed.
A. Deaths from the disease COVID-19:
No patient deaths were recorded with COVID-19. Therefore, the total number of deaths with the ultimate cause of the disease COVID-19 remains 607, of which:
- 389 men (64.1%), and
- 218 women (35.9%).
The average age of those who die from the disease is 75.8 years.
B. Patients:
In total, 138 patients of the disease are treated in the hospitals of OKYPY COVID-19, of which 47 in serious condition or in MAF conditions.
Of the 47 patients in serious condition, 17 are intubated, 4 are admitted to an intravenous intensive care unit and 26 to an intensive care unit.

C. Positive incidents COVID-19 (PCR test and rapid antigen test):
Of the 93,840 diagnoses made, 9,817 were made by molecular method (PCR) and 84,023 by the method of antigen rapid test, 662 cases of the disease were identified. COVID-19, which emerged as follows:
- 120 cases from 1,785 samples taken through the process of tracking contacts of already confirmed cases.
- 8 cases of 3,396 samples taken as part of a passenger check at Larnaca and Paphos Airports.
- 131 cases from 4,140 samples taken through private initiative.
- 11 cases from 326 samples taken from the Microbiological Laboratories of the General Hospitals.
- 280 cases from 51,513 samples tested by the antigen rapid test method in private clinical laboratories and pharmacies.
- 109 cases from 32,510 samples examined by the method of antigen rapid test through the program of the Ministry of Health.
- 3 cases from 168 samples received under the program of referrals by Personal Physicians and control of special groups through the Public Health Clinics.
